Pooja Hegde, known for confidently exploring herself across films in the South and Hindi belt, is gearing up for her next Tamil film ‘Retro’. Stone Bench films, the film’s production firm recently unveiled deets of ‘Retro’, and the reason behind casting Pooja Hegde as the film’s leading heroine. The production house shared how the actress was chosen for the role, and how she was ready to take on the challenge of dubbing for her role.
Pooja Hegde likes to go all out with each of her projects, and with ‘Retro’ too, she did not fail to leave any stone unturned to serve her best. The actress is dubbing in her own voice for the first time in a regional Tamil film, shedding light on her dedication and hard work to be fully immersed in her project.
“When director Karthik Subbaraj was searching for a heroine, multiple names were suggested, but it was Pooja Hegde who caught everyone’s attention. After seeing her, Pandiyaa himself confirmed, ‘This is the girl we’ve been looking for!’. The only concern was whether she could deliver dialogues fluently in Tamil. But Pooja, known for taking on challenges since her childhood, confidently assured the team that she would overcome this too,” the production house explained.

After an impressive look test, she began her daily Tamil training and surprised everyone by delivering even lengthy monologue sequences flawlessly. There were plenty of fun moments on set, with the team confusing her with tougher Tamil words.”
‘Retro’ features Suriya and Pooja Hegde in the lead roles, and they are joined by Malayalam actors Joju George and Jayaram and Tamil actor Karunakaran. The film is poised to be high on action and is scheduled to land on the big screens on May 1.
